Does anyboby have experience with the Pacific Energy Alderlea? I'm looking to buy either the T4 or T5 but can't even find one in a dealer showroom. I found some good reviews on other PE stoves on this Web site so I'm assuming the Alderlea will also be OK. How long is the burn on the Alderlea? Are there other stoves in the same style that would do a better job?

I'm heating a living room and kitchen on the first floor, and I have a vent in the ceiling which sucks the hot air from the stove and blows it into the second floor rooms. Should I get the T5 at about 70,000 BTUs or is the T4 enough at 54,000 BTUs? Thanks.
 
The Alderea is just some soap stone "slapped" on the outside of the regular PE freestanding stoves. Pretty much everything is the same with these stoves for the reviews of the other freestanders should coincide with the Alderea of the same size. That said, they are also brand new to the market and many dealers may not have them yet.

wx, I sure you meant to say they are dressed up in cast iron not soapstone.

I would suggest the T5 (2cuft firebox) unless you are heating less than 1000sqft or don't plan on burning full time. This would go for any stove not just the PE line.
